可能是由于以下原因:
- 报告设计问题:如果每个SSRS报告都包含大量的数据和复杂的查询,那么将它们合并到一个报告中可能会导致性能下降。可以考虑优化报告设计,减少数据量和查询复杂度,以提高性能。
- 数据库性能问题:如果报告中的数据来自于一个或多个数据库,那么数据库的性能问题可能导致报告生成速度变慢。可以通过优化数据库查询、索引和服务器配置来改善性能。
- 网络传输问题:如果报告中的数据需要通过网络传输,那么网络延迟和带宽限制可能导致速度变慢。可以考虑优化网络连接,增加带宽或使用更高效的数据传输方式。
- 报告生成过程中的计算和处理问题:如果报告中包含复杂的计算和处理逻辑,那么生成报告的速度可能会受到影响。可以考虑优化计算和处理逻辑,减少不必要的计算和处理步骤。
为了解决这个问题,可以采取以下措施:
- 优化报告设计:确保每个SSRS报告只包含必要的数据和查询,避免不必要的复杂性。可以使用SSRS报告设计工具来优化报告布局和数据查询。
- 优化数据库性能:通过优化数据库查询、索引和服务器配置来提高数据库性能。可以使用数据库性能优化工具来分析和改进数据库性能。
- 优化网络传输:确保网络连接稳定,并考虑增加带宽或使用更高效的数据传输方式,如压缩数据或使用数据缓存。
- 优化计算和处理逻辑:检查报告中的计算和处理逻辑,确保它们是必要的,并尽量减少不必要的计算和处理步骤。
腾讯云提供了一系列云计算产品和服务,可以帮助优化报告生成速度。例如,可以使用腾讯云的云数据库MySQL来优化数据库性能,使用腾讯云CDN加速网络传输,使用腾讯云函数计算来优化计算和处理逻辑。具体产品和服务的介绍和链接如下:
- 腾讯云数据库MySQL:提供高性能、可扩展的关系型数据库服务。详情请参考:腾讯云数据库MySQL
- 腾讯云CDN:提供全球加速的内容分发网络服务,加速数据传输。详情请参考:腾讯云CDN
- 腾讯云函数计算:无服务器计算服务,可以按需执行代码逻辑,减少不必要的计算和处理步骤。详情请参考:腾讯云函数计算
通过优化报告设计、数据库性能、网络传输和计算处理逻辑,并结合腾讯云的相关产品和服务,可以提高将多个SSRS报告添加到一个报告中的速度。